nsyskbd.rpl is the system library that allows applications to use USB keyboards plugged in the WiiU USB ports

Functions

Initialisation

Prototype Description
char KBDSetup((void*)connection_callback,(void*)disconnection_callback,(void*)key_callback) Initializes the USB keyboard library and return 0 if successfull. connection and disconnection callback are called repectively at the connection or disconnection of an usb keyboard; key callback is called when some key event occurs (2 times: press and release)
char KBDTeardown() Deinitializes the USB keyboard library and return 0 if the deinitialization was successfull
char KBDInit((void*)unknown,(void*)connection_callback,(void*)disconnection_callback,(void*)key_callback); Pass arguments to KBDSetup (probably an old function left for compatibility); should returns 0 if successfull
char KBDExit(); Calls KBDTeardown() (probably an old function left for compatibility); should returns 0 if successfull

Structures

Prototype Description
typedef struct {
	unsigned char ch;
	unsigned char scancode;
	unsigned int state; //1=press; 0=release; 3=keep pressing
	char unknown[4]; //?
	unsigned short UTF16;
} key_state;
Used as argument of key_callback
